Exploring Real Estate Investment Opportunities At Warsaw:

Poland being one of the fastest-growing economies in Europe has an extremely strong financial market. Moreover, financial experts claim that even recession could not harm the financial stability of the country. On the other hand, few investors claim that Poland is an excellent market for investment in real estate. Since the overall fundamentals of the country are pretty stable and strong. Since the European continent is known for its rent yields, Investors in Poland can make huge profits from the rent yields earned in the future. The capital appreciation will also add to the overall profit earned by investors.

To be specific, it is worth noting that Warsaw and Krakow are the largest cities in Poland providing excellent and long-lasting investment opportunities for investors. Warsaw is an excellent investment opportunity for investors since the laws of real estate have become less stringent over the years. Anyone who is a member of the European Union enjoys equal rights as the Polish citizens. This means you invest in a property at the available market rate always. Warsaw attracts real estate investment opportunities since large housing societies and skyscrapers add value to the landscape of Warsaw. Overall, Warsaw real estate is profitable with an 8% rent yield in Europe.
